This evening we ran from a pub whose name was marginally shorter than our list of hares. Admiral Sir John Borlase Warren (b.1753 – d.1822) was a British Royal Navy officer, politician and diplomat who must have done something special to have a pub named after him.
With the GM absent the RA welcomed us to run 911 reminding me that this trail could be a disaster waiting to happen. Far from it. Our virgin hares did an excellent job. Their intent was clear in the first 2 miles. After promising us a flat trail, we had already been up an down the steep hill in the Park area three times and found ourselves probably no more than 250 metres from where we had started. The steps and tunnel down into the Park are always a feature worth having in a Nottingham trail and indeed much used by Too Tuf and Chicki on their city trails. The latter had no recollection of this.
The hares did a good job of shepherding us around the trail, each popping up at various key points. No painted ladies tonight, we just had to make do with Pre-Mature in his bright yellow top, Lily the Pink with a cider in the pub named in her honour, and a Puss in Boots pop-up.
There was a virgin on the trail today - Craig Duff - I know this because he had his name on the back of his T-Shirt. As he arrived late (at first I thought he was a jogger just joining in with us), Craig had to learn the rules of hashing as we went along. He made a good addition to the 'A-team' up at the front. 
Barritone was said by a member of the public to be playing a trombone - is there no end to this man's talents. I can't even get a single note out the Hash horn.
